The Joy Formidable will hit the road in February previewing new material ahead of a larger tour later in the year.
The band also release a new single next month with an eye on a third studio album, and lead singer Ritzy Bryan comments: “We’re really looking forward to playing these intimate UK dates in February. That same week, we’ll be releasing the first single off the new record and then enjoying the live shows to preview some other new material.”
“Later in May, there will be a much longer run of the UK and Europe, once the album has been released.”
The tour dates run for around a week and open in Manchester on February 21st. Gigs in Cardiff, London, Birmingham and Glasgow are also due – the full details are:
FEBRUARY
Manchester, Deaf Institute (21)
Cardiff, Ifor Bach (22)
London, Oslo (23)
Birmingham, Rainbow Courtyard (24)
Glasgow, King Tuts (25)
